Why Cashews Deserve a Spot in Your Diet
Packed with healthy fats, vitamins, and minerals, cashews offer a range of health benefits:
- Supports Heart Health: Cashews are high in monounsaturated fats, particularly oleic acid (the same heart-friendly fat found in olive oil). Regular consumption of nuts, including cashews, is linked to a lower risk of cardiovascular disease
- Provides Essential Minerals for Strong Bones: Cashews are rich in magnesium (88 mg per serving), which plays a key role in bone health. They also contain potassium (198 mg per serving), which helps maintain bone density and overall skeletal strength
- Boosts Immunity & Energy Levels: Zinc (1.7 mg per serving), which strengthens the immune system, helping the body fight off infections; B vitamins (B1, B6), which is essential for brain function, energy production, and metabolism
- A Smart Snack for a Healthy Lifestyle: Lower in total fat compared to other nuts, cashews are a great option for those looking to manage weight while still enjoying a nutritious snack. Their combination of protein (5.5 g per serving) and healthy fats keeps you full and energized throughout the day
How to Enjoy Cashews
Cashews are incredibly versatile that can be enjoyed in many ways:
- Make homemade cashew nut butter for a creamy and nutritious spread
- Add them to stir-fries for a crunchy, mineral-rich boost
- Combine with dried nuts like apricots for a healthy snack
- Roast them lightly to enhance their natural sweetness and texture
